01 / Beyond a single conversation

Knowledge should outlast the conversation.

After a useful analysis, the next conversation often starts from scratch. Insights are scattered across chats, documents and tools. Preserving knowledge makes it possible to build on that work, including for people who were not part of the original conversation.

That means deliberately selecting results, assessing them and maintaining them in your own sources. When others use them, storage alone is not enough: Where does a statement come from? What is a proposal, and what has been decided? Provenance and controlled evolution help people assess shared knowledge.

Knowledge Lineage is the guiding idea: making the origins and evolution of knowledge traceable. Today’s product views already support parts of this idea; the complete experience continues to evolve.

02 / Assess and evolve knowledge together

The question belongs with the content.

Shared knowledge evolves. New questions and insights need their context. In OrivelaIQ, contributions can relate to an article or a specific section. Existing external responses remain visible in that context.

Feedback or an AI answer starts as a contribution. Incorporating it into authoritative knowledge requires a separate decision and an update to the source.

03 / A shared foundation for people and AI

Your AI may change.
Your knowledge stays.

The knowledge you have developed stays in your sources. A new conversation or a different AI client can build on it when you authorize read access. Each connection belongs to its user; their permissions determine access.

04 / What stays in your hands

Clear principles. Deliberate boundaries.

  1. 01

    Your sources stay authoritative.

    You select valuable results, assess them and maintain them in your sources. OrivelaIQ makes this knowledge available to others. An AI answer does not automatically become authoritative knowledge.

  2. 02

    Evolution stays controlled.

    Feedback, decisions and verification serve different purposes. Traceability helps with assessment; it does not replace professional review.

  3. 03

    AI uses your knowledge.

    The knowledge base exists outside individual AI conversations. Authorized people and different AI clients can use the same body of knowledge. Choosing a model does not determine who holds authority over that knowledge.
